Home
last modified time | relevance | path

Searched refs:rar_high (Results 1 – 10 of 10) sorted by relevance

/linux-4.1.27/drivers/net/ethernet/intel/ixgbe/
Dixgbe_82598.c833 u32 rar_high; in ixgbe_set_vmdq_82598() local
842 rar_high = IXGBE_READ_REG(hw, IXGBE_RAH(rar)); in ixgbe_set_vmdq_82598()
843 rar_high &= ~IXGBE_RAH_VIND_MASK; in ixgbe_set_vmdq_82598()
844 rar_high |= ((vmdq << IXGBE_RAH_VIND_SHIFT) & IXGBE_RAH_VIND_MASK); in ixgbe_set_vmdq_82598()
845 IXGBE_WRITE_REG(hw, IXGBE_RAH(rar), rar_high); in ixgbe_set_vmdq_82598()
857 u32 rar_high; in ixgbe_clear_vmdq_82598() local
867 rar_high = IXGBE_READ_REG(hw, IXGBE_RAH(rar)); in ixgbe_clear_vmdq_82598()
868 if (rar_high & IXGBE_RAH_VIND_MASK) { in ixgbe_clear_vmdq_82598()
869 rar_high &= ~IXGBE_RAH_VIND_MASK; in ixgbe_clear_vmdq_82598()
870 IXGBE_WRITE_REG(hw, IXGBE_RAH(rar), rar_high); in ixgbe_clear_vmdq_82598()
Dixgbe_common.c598 u32 rar_high; in ixgbe_get_mac_addr_generic() local
602 rar_high = IXGBE_READ_REG(hw, IXGBE_RAH(0)); in ixgbe_get_mac_addr_generic()
609 mac_addr[i+4] = (u8)(rar_high >> (i*8)); in ixgbe_get_mac_addr_generic()
1778 u32 rar_low, rar_high; in ixgbe_set_rar_generic() local
1803 rar_high = IXGBE_READ_REG(hw, IXGBE_RAH(index)); in ixgbe_set_rar_generic()
1804 rar_high &= ~(0x0000FFFF | IXGBE_RAH_AV); in ixgbe_set_rar_generic()
1805 rar_high |= ((u32)addr[4] | ((u32)addr[5] << 8)); in ixgbe_set_rar_generic()
1808 rar_high |= IXGBE_RAH_AV; in ixgbe_set_rar_generic()
1811 IXGBE_WRITE_REG(hw, IXGBE_RAH(index), rar_high); in ixgbe_set_rar_generic()
1825 u32 rar_high; in ixgbe_clear_rar_generic() local
[all …]
/linux-4.1.27/drivers/net/ethernet/intel/e1000e/
Dnvm.c538 u32 rar_high; in e1000_read_mac_addr_generic() local
542 rar_high = er32(RAH(0)); in e1000_read_mac_addr_generic()
549 hw->mac.perm_addr[i + 4] = (u8)(rar_high >> (i * 8)); in e1000_read_mac_addr_generic()
Dmac.c230 u32 rar_low, rar_high; in e1000e_rar_set_generic() local
238 rar_high = ((u32)addr[4] | ((u32)addr[5] << 8)); in e1000e_rar_set_generic()
241 if (rar_low || rar_high) in e1000e_rar_set_generic()
242 rar_high |= E1000_RAH_AV; in e1000e_rar_set_generic()
250 ew32(RAH(index), rar_high); in e1000e_rar_set_generic()
Dich8lan.c1743 u32 rar_low, rar_high; in e1000_rar_set_pch2lan() local
1752 rar_high = ((u32)addr[4] | ((u32)addr[5] << 8)); in e1000_rar_set_pch2lan()
1755 if (rar_low || rar_high) in e1000_rar_set_pch2lan()
1756 rar_high |= E1000_RAH_AV; in e1000_rar_set_pch2lan()
1761 ew32(RAH(index), rar_high); in e1000_rar_set_pch2lan()
1778 ew32(SHRAH(index - 1), rar_high); in e1000_rar_set_pch2lan()
1785 (er32(SHRAH(index - 1)) == rar_high)) in e1000_rar_set_pch2lan()
1846 u32 rar_low, rar_high; in e1000_rar_set_pch_lpt() local
1855 rar_high = ((u32)addr[4] | ((u32)addr[5] << 8)); in e1000_rar_set_pch_lpt()
1858 if (rar_low || rar_high) in e1000_rar_set_pch_lpt()
[all …]
/linux-4.1.27/drivers/net/ethernet/intel/igb/
De1000_mac.c304 u32 rar_low, rar_high; in igb_rar_set() local
313 rar_high = ((u32) addr[4] | ((u32) addr[5] << 8)); in igb_rar_set()
316 if (rar_low || rar_high) in igb_rar_set()
317 rar_high |= E1000_RAH_AV; in igb_rar_set()
325 wr32(E1000_RAH(index), rar_high); in igb_rar_set()
De1000_nvm.c617 u32 rar_high; in igb_read_mac_addr() local
621 rar_high = rd32(E1000_RAH(0)); in igb_read_mac_addr()
628 hw->mac.perm_addr[i+4] = (u8)(rar_high >> (i*8)); in igb_read_mac_addr()
Digb_main.c7744 u32 rar_low, rar_high; in igb_rar_set_qsel() local
7752 rar_high = ((u32) addr[4] | ((u32) addr[5] << 8)); in igb_rar_set_qsel()
7755 rar_high |= E1000_RAH_AV; in igb_rar_set_qsel()
7758 rar_high |= E1000_RAH_POOL_1 * qsel; in igb_rar_set_qsel()
7760 rar_high |= E1000_RAH_POOL_1 << qsel; in igb_rar_set_qsel()
7764 wr32(E1000_RAH(index), rar_high); in igb_rar_set_qsel()
/linux-4.1.27/drivers/net/ethernet/intel/ixgb/
Dixgb_hw.c582 u32 rar_low, rar_high; in ixgb_rar_set() local
594 rar_high = ((u32) addr[4] | in ixgb_rar_set()
599 IXGB_WRITE_REG_ARRAY(hw, RA, ((index << 1) + 1), rar_high); in ixgb_rar_set()
/linux-4.1.27/drivers/net/ethernet/intel/e1000/
De1000_hw.c4367 u32 rar_low, rar_high; in e1000_rar_set() local
4374 rar_high = ((u32) addr[4] | ((u32) addr[5] << 8)); in e1000_rar_set()
4397 rar_high |= E1000_RAH_AV; in e1000_rar_set()
4403 E1000_WRITE_REG_ARRAY(hw, RA, ((index << 1) + 1), rar_high); in e1000_rar_set()